使用Python将值写入List
在Python编程语言中,List是一种非常常用的数据结构,用来存储一系列值。有时候,我们需要将新的值添加到一个List中。本文将介绍如何使用Python将值写入List,并给出相关的代码示例。
List简介
List是Python中的一种有序、可变的数据类型,可以存储各种类型的值,比如整数、字符串、甚至是其他List。我们可以通过一个方括号[]
来创建一个空的List,也可以在方括号中直接写入一些值来创建一个包含初始值的List。
# 创建一个空的List
my_list = []
# 创建一个包含初始值的List
my_list = [1, 2, 3, "hello"]
将值写入List
要将一个新的值写入List,我们可以使用List的append()
方法。这个方法会在List的末尾添加一个新的元素。另外,我们还可以使用List的索引来直接给某个位置赋值。
# 使用append()方法将新值写入List
my_list = [1, 2, 3]
my_list.append(4)
print(my_list) # 输出[1, 2, 3, 4]
# 使用索引给List中的某个位置赋值
my_list = [1, 2, 3]
my_list[1] = 5
print(my_list) # 输出[1, 5, 3]
示例:将值写入List
下面我们来看一个示例,假设我们有一个空的List,需要用户输入一些数字,然后将这些数字写入List。
# 创建一个空的List
numbers = []
# 循环输入数字并写入List
while True:
num = input("请输入一个数字(输入q结束):")
if num == 'q':
break
numbers.append(int(num))
print("输入的数字列表为:", numbers)
通过以上示例,我们可以看到用户输入的数字被依次写入List中,最终输出所有输入的数字列表。
旅行图
journey
title My Python Journey
section Learn Python
Read Books: 2021-01-01, 2021-02-01
Practice Coding: 2021-02-01, 2021-03-01
section Write Python Article
Research: 2021-03-01, 2021-04-01
Write: 2021-04-01, 2021-05-01
section Python Project
Plan: 2021-05-01, 2021-06-01
Develop: 2021-06-01, 2021-07-01
Test: 2021-07-01, 2021-08-01
关系图
erDiagram
List {
int id
string value
}
总结:本文介绍了如何使用Python将值写入List,通过append()
方法或者直接给索引赋值的方式实现。List是Python中十分常用的数据结构,掌握如何写入值对于处理数据非常有用。希望本文对你有所帮助,谢谢阅读!